TraveleSIM.CH does not offer an unlimited data eSIM for the Faroe Islands. Instead, the provider’s plans for that destination use fixed data allowances that vary from 3GB to 20GB for validity periods of 15 to 30 days.
If a traveler needs more data than the lower‑bandwidth options provide, TraveleSIM.CH offers larger fixed plans such as the 20GB package valid for 30 days or the 10GB package also valid for 30 days. Choosing a fixed data plan can be more cost‑effective for most users unless they require truly unlimited usage.
TraveleSIM.CH does not offer an eSIM for the Faroe Islands that includes a phone number or SMS capability. Only data‑only eSIM plans are available from this provider for the Faroe Islands. Travelers can still use popular VoIP applications such as WhatsApp, Telegram, or iMessage over the data connection for voice and messaging needs.
TraveleSIM.CH offers six single‑country data plans for the Faroe Islands, with no multi‑country options available. The plans range in price from roughly $4.31 to $42.08 and provide data caps between 1 GB and 20 GB, valid for 7 to 30 days. Each plan delivers a fixed amount of data without additional daily caps, allowing customers to choose the capacity that best fits their usage.
